ANCRIVIROC
Generic Name: ANCRIVIROC
ABSTRACT -
Ancriviroc is an orally bioavailable small-molecule CCR5 antagonist originally investigated as an HIV entry inhibitor. By blocking CCR5, it was designed to prevent CCR5-tropic HIV-1 from entering target immune cells and was also explored in inflammatory disease research.

DRUG INTERACTIONS–
- CYP3A inhibitors or inducers may alter exposure for CCR5-antagonist class agents.
- Other antiretrovirals may require careful interaction review.
- Hepatotoxic medicines may increase liver monitoring requirements.
- Immunomodulators may alter infection risk.
